The city of Euharlee (pronounced You-Harley) takes it's name from Euharlee Creek, which in turn comes from the Cherokee name Eufaula, meaning, "She laughs as she runs". With a population of 4,421 (Census data: Population Estimate 2020), Euharlee covers 5.4 square miles and is the third largest city in Bartow County. Euharlee maintains a City Police force, is protected by Bartow County Fire Department Station 3, and is home to two schools and four churches. City Hall is located at 30 Burge's Mill Road.
